There’s not really a lot to do in Mompós, that’s the beauty of the place really. Wake up early, enjoy the town in the cool of the early morning, breakfast, a bit more strolling around, retire to a hammock for a few hours at midday to avoid the intense heat, late lunch, maybe a boat on the Magdalena River and the cienaga in the afternoon and early evening, some drinks and dinner on a plaza before an early night…it’s amazing how a schedule that involves very little can take up an entire day! But that was my schedule over the 4 days I spent in one of my favorite towns in Colombia earlier this month. The other thing I did was take a ridiculous amount of pictures of this wonderfully photogenic spot, so here are the best ones…
